Eight years in prison for the young man who stabbed his ex-girlfriend in the neck in Porto

A court in São João Novo in Porto sentenced a young man who tried to kill his ex-girlfriend with a knife in the neck to eight years in prison.

23 year old man He couldn’t accept the end of his five-month relationship and decided to kill his ex-partner. He armed himself with an 8-inch knife, nine cable ties and duct tape. Knowing the victim’s schedule and daily routine, he prepared an ambush for her on December 23 last year.

As soon as she arrived home in Porto, he dragged her to the freight elevator. The prosecutor’s office claims that they wanted to stab her in the stomach, but the “ex” defended herself and was hit in the arm. “Not satisfied,” the attacker stuck the knife into his neck and fled. The girl survived, and the man will now be tried for this crime.
